Let’s get things going with a new Chino XL solo track off his album “The Secret“. The production was provided by super producer DJ Khalil, you might know the beat from the unreleased Xzibit track “On My Way” which leaked.

The beat was too dope to stay unreleased and Chino definitely did his thing on it, it’s called “I’m Coming” and is set to appear on “The Secret“, which will be dropping on Machete/Universal Records this summer. Check it out:

We’re gonna follow up this high energy track with another one of the same caliber, this time by Black Wall Street rapper Juice on a collaboration with Long Beach’s own Crooked I. From what we were told, The Game is also going to record a verse to the final version of the track, but this is what we have for now. The track is called “I Do It” and is a potential album track for Juice’s debut solo project. You can also expect to hear Juice on the upcoming “You Know What It Is Vol. 5” mixtape that’s coming very soon.

Next up is a track somebody who’s been present in most of the Weekend Audio updates so far: Termanology. That only goes to show how tough his grind is, blasting out quality material on a weekly basis. The joint we have for you today is called “Talking To God” and finds Term pondering on current issues going on the Game including Kanye West comparing Soulja Boy to Nas or Puff Daddy putting Lil Wayne on Biggie’s level. His flow is on point as always and he picked the classic “Sean Carter” intro beat to rap over . Check out “Talking To God“:

Last but not least is a joint by Orange County artist Thrasher. You might know him through his single “Fly Kicks” which was getting decent airplay on Power 106. Thrasher is currently working on his album “The One“, which is going to feature production from DJ Khalil, Warryn Campbell, Arkitekt amongst others. He’s also recently been in the studio with The Game. The track we have for you today is the title track off his album, “The One“, produced by Warryn “Baby Dubb” Campbell. Check it out below:
